Okra (Abelmoschus Esculentus) is a annual herb in the Malvaceae family with easy care difficulty. It requires moderate watering and full sun light in USDA hardiness zones 9-11. This plant is safe for cats and dogs. It can be grown indoors.
Abelmoschus esculentus is a flowering plant in the mallow family, cultivated for its edible green seed pods.
